In this exhilarating episode, Larry Chen and his long-time companion Ron take a trip down memory lane, reflecting on their journey from humble beginnings to the adrenaline-pumping world of motorsports. Ron, a seasoned veteran with Hoonigan and Ken Block, shares his evolution from autocross to road racing, culminating in a thrilling drive at Pikes Peak with a major manufacturer. The camaraderie between these two automotive enthusiasts is palpable as they delve into the stock features and strategic modifications made to Ron's Hyundai race car, all while staying true to the rulebook and showcasing the car's showroom potential.
As they explore Ron's office setup, complete with essential safety features like arm restraints and a Rally safe system, the attention to detail and commitment to driver safety shine through. The retention of stock components such as the steering wheel, dash, and entertainment system not only underscores the car's performance capabilities but also highlights the delicate balance between speed and comfort. Ron's meticulous approach to the build, including reinforcing the cage and maintaining the car's original weight, demonstrates a dedication to authenticity and a desire to push the limits while ensuring utmost safety on the track.
The conversation shifts to Ron's upcoming ventures in TC America with Hyundai, teasing fans with exciting prospects on the horizon. With a recent Seca license under his belt and plans for more track time, Ron's passion for driving and thirst for new challenges are evident.
